Local gym keeps Skegness moving - and you can join in

A Skegness gym is keeping people moving by inviting everyone to take part in its online fitness classes.

Since Phoenix Fitness launched Phoenix Go Live on Facebook nearly 500 people have joined the group to take part in daily fitness classes.

Jack Johnson, who runs the gym in Victoria Rd, launched the classes at the start of lockdown.

"We are providing members with a timetable live classes every week, where customers can interact with each other and with the instructor.

"This is something we are going to carry on with when we reopen for all members, especially for those with social anxiety and those who are unable to attend the gym due to other commitments, taking out a barrier to fitness."

Current members are kindly supporting the gym, to enable us to get through this difficult period, by keeping their memberships active.

"To thank them for this, we are doing everything we can to keep them training at home.

"All of our equipment has now been dropped off at members' homes to help them continue.

"We are also providing a wide variety of online classes for the whole family, as well as daily raffles for free months of sunbed sessions, gym, classes, vouchers, protein powders, etc.

"All recordings are titled and can be watched anytime.

"We have had fantastic response and have had people join us from all around the country!

"We are offering free trials for people wanting to join in to try this service, which is adaptable to all ages and abilities.

"One of our ladies is 63 and we also have children joining in.

"It is fun fitness for all the family, keeping everyone at home fit and healthy."

The gym is also continuing its charity work by supporting the food bank at the Storehouse. Members in Skegness are leaving surplus food outside their homes for collection.
